points P and Q lie 240 m apart in line with and on opposite sides of a communications tower. the angles of elevation to the top

of the tower from P and Q are 50 and 45 degrees, respectively. determine the height of the tower to the nearest tenth of a meter

Answer:

The height of the tower is 130.5m

Step-by-step explanation:

In the question, we are given the following values:

The angles of elevation to the top of the tower from P = 50°

The angles of elevation to the top of the tower from Q = 45°

The angles of elevation to the top of the tower from P = 50°

Hence,cot P = 1/ tan(50°)

The angles of elevation to the top of the tower from Q = 45°

Hence, tan 45° = 1

In the question,we are told Points P and Q lie 240 m apart in line with and on opposite sides of a communications tower.

Therefore,

PQ = height of the tower( tan Q + 1/tan P)

240m = height of the tower( tan 45° + 1/ tan 50°)

240m = h(1 + 1/tan 50°)

h = (240 m)/(1 + 1/tan (50°))

h = 130.49863962 meters

Therefore, the height of the tower to the nearest tenth of a meter is 130.5 meters(m)

Correct question:

An urn contains 3 red and 7 black balls. Players A and B withdraw balls from the urn consecutively until a red ball is selected. Find the probability that A selects the red ball. (A draws the first ball, then B, and so on. There is no replacement of the balls drawn).

Answer:

The probability that A selects the red ball is 58.33 %

Step-by-step explanation:

A selects the red ball if the first red ball is drawn 1st, 3rd, 5th or 7th

1st selection: 9C2

3rd selection: 7C2

5th selection: 5C2

7th selection: 3C2

9C2 = (9!) / (7!2!) = 36

7C2 = (7!) / (5!2!) = 21

5C2 = (5!) / (3!2!) = 10

3C2 = (3!) / (2!) = 3

sum of all the possible events = 36 + 21 + 10 + 3 = 70

Total possible outcome of selecting the red ball = 10C3

10C3 = (10!) / (7!3!)

         = 120

The probability that A selects the red ball is sum of all the possible events divided by the total possible outcome.

P( A selects the red ball) = 70 / 120

                                         = 0.5833

                                         = 58.33 %

<em>Degrees of freedom</em> is the number of values in the final calculation of a statistic that are free to vary. Degrees of freedom are related to sample size and calculated by n-1 where n is the <em>sample size</em>.

The Supervisor selects 10 teddy bears as sample from 5000 teddy bears produced daily.  Therefore in this situation, there are 10-1=9 degrees of freedom
